Describe the term- State Diagram
State Diagram: An object could receive a sequence of the input instructions. The state of the object can differ depending upon sequence of input instructions. If we draw diagram that will represent all processes (input) and their output (states) then that diagram is called as state diagram. Processes are represented by arrow symbol and states by oval symbol. For illustration, screen of an ATM machine has many states such as main screen state, process transaction state, request password state.
